3 Insert four NEW AA alkaline batteries.
4 Replace battery pack cover.
NOTE: Do not use rechargeable batteries or any other type of non-alkaline battery. Do not mix old and new batteries. Do not mix alkaline and standard batteries.
IMPORTANT
All safe models initially work with the factory code 1, 2, 3, 4, 1. It is therefore important to re-program your safe with a new user code you have personally selected to provide maximum security.

1 Begin with safe locked.
2 Enter factory code (1, 2, 3, 4, 1) using the digits on the keypad.
3 Once safe is open, within 10 seconds, press and hold keypad digit 1 for 3 seconds.
4 LED light will flash purple 2 times to indicate the safe is ready to accept a new user code.
5 Enter a new user code that is four, five, or six digits long. LED will flash green after 15 seconds.
6 LED light will turn purple again. Re-enter new user code. LED will flash green 3 times after 15 seconds, indicating new user code is active.

1 Begin with safe locked.
2 Enter user code.
3 Once safe is open, within 10 seconds, press and hold keypad digit 1 for 3 seconds.
4 LED light will flash purple 2 times to indicate the safe is ready to accept a new fingerprint.
5 Place finger on sensor. Once LED light turns green, remove finger from sensor.
6 When LED light turns blue, place same finger back on sensor. LED light will change green once for each valid scan.
7 Repeat this process until LED light flashed green 3 times (usually 5 successful scans), indicating primary fingerprint enrollment complete.
8 Repeat steps 1-7 in order to add second primary fingerprint.

Tips for Using Your Fingerprint Scanner
- Do not choose a finger with a cut or scar.
- Make sure hands are clean and dry before programming or operating the fingerprint scanner.
- For optimal performance, clean the fingerprint sensor periodically with a dry, lint-free cloth.
- The fingerprint sensor may not work well when cold.
How to Erase All Primary Fingerprints
1 Begin with safe locked.
2 Enter user code or open with primary fingerprint.
3 Once safe is open, within 10 seconds, press and hold keypad digit 1 for 3 seconds.
4 LED light will flash purple 2 times, indicating the safe is ready to delete all primary fingerprints.
5 Press and hold digit 4 for 4 seconds.
6 LED light will flash red-green 2 times, indicating all primary fingerprints have been erased.
How to Erase All Secondary Fingerprints
1 Begin with safe locked.
2 Enter user code or open with primary fingerprint.
3 Once safe is open, within 10 seconds, press and hold keypad digit 2 for 3 seconds.
4 LED light will flash purple 2 times, indicating the safe is ready to delete all secondary fingerprints.
5 Press and hold digit 4 for 4 seconds.
6 LED light will flash red-green 2 times, indicating all secondary fingerprints have been erased.
How to Operate LED Interior Light (The factory preset interior light will illuminate for 10 seconds. The light duration has two option: Off/On).
1 Begin with safe closed.
2 Enter user code or open safe with primary fingerprint.
3 Once safe is open, press and hold keypad digit 3 for 3 seconds.
4 Interior light flashes 3 times, indicating change in light setting.
NOTE:
- If the red LED blinks 3 times, programming failed.
- If the yellow LED blinks 3 times, the batteries are low.
- If the red LED blinks 6 times, either the primary or secondary fingerprint storage is full.
- If the LED blinks red-blue 3 times, that finger has already been enrolled.
- The user code or fingerprint programmed will not be erased when the battery power is removed.
- Secondary fingerprint users do not have access to changing the user code. Secondary users cannot program or delete fingerprints. Secondary users cannot change the light settings.
- A single fingerprint cannot be deleted. If you need to delete a user, all fingerprints will need to be deleted and users will need to re-register.

Bolting down your safe
Bolt-Down kit contents:
2 Screws
2 Washers
Tools needed to bolt safe to a surface:
Drill
Wrench
9/32in (7.2 mm) drill bit – for drilling into wood
3/8in (9.5 mm) drill bit – for drilling into masonry
